Method 1: Using the ORS Portal (Most Popular)

The Online Registration System (ORS) is the “master” database for all AIIMS appointments. Even if you booked through a third-party app, the record will show up here.

  1. Visit the Portal: Go to ors.gov.in.

  2. Login: Click on the “Register/Login” button.

  3. Use Your Mobile Number: Enter the mobile number you used during booking. You’ll receive an OTP instantly.

  4. Check “Appointments”: Once logged in, go to the Dashboard or “My Appointments” section.

  5. View Status: You will see a list of your current and past appointments. Look for the “Active” or “Confirmed” status next to your AIIMS booking.


Method 2: Check via the AIIMS Swasthya App

If you are visiting a specific branch like AIIMS Delhi, Bhopal, or Bhubaneswar, they often have their own Swasthya App (e.g., AIIMS Raipur Swasthya).

  • How to check: Open the app and log in with your phone number.

  • The Benefit: Most of these apps have a dedicated “Appointment Status” or “My Dashboard” tab that shows your scheduled time and the doctor’s department clearly.


Method 3: The “Digital Slip” Check

If you successfully booked an appointment, the ORS system automatically sends a confirmation via SMS.

  • Search your SMS: Look for messages from “AD-ORSHSP” or “NHPSMS.”

  • The Appointment ID: The message will contain a 12-digit Appointment ID.

  • Print/Download: If you have the ID but lost the slip, you can go to the ORS website, click on “Print Appointment Slip,” enter your ID or UHID, and your status will be displayed along with a downloadable PDF.


What do the different statuses mean?

Status What it means
Confirmed You’re all set! Just reach the hospital 30 minutes before your slot.
Pending/Provisional The hospital is still verifying the slot. Check back in a few hours.
Cancelled The appointment was either cancelled by you or the department is closed that day.
Visited The appointment has already been completed.

Troubleshooting: “Appointment Not Found?”

If you know you booked it but it’s not showing up:

  • Check the Number: Are you logging in with the exact same mobile number used during booking?

  • The Midnight Refresh: Sometimes, if you book late at night, the system takes until 8:00 AM the next day to update the “Confirmed” status on the dashboard.

  • UHID Linking: If you are an old patient, ensure your UHID is correctly linked to your profile on the ORS portal.
